Diapering requirements were not met as evidenced by the diapering table was not located where caregiver could maintain supervision of his/her group of children. The diapering table was located in the toddler classroom up against a wall.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.082 Physical Requirements of Group Day Care Homes and Day Care Centers (4) (A) states: A safe diapering table with a waterproof washable surface shall be used for changing diapers. The diapering table shall be located within or adjacent to the group space so the caregiver using the diapering table can maintain supervision of his/her group of children at all times.
Correction Required
The facility shall provide a safe and clean diapering table as required.

Correction Verification
Corrected on Site

Compliance Date
12/8/2022

Hazardous items as follows were accessible to children: 3 staff purses, 1 bottle of tums, 1 can lysol disinfectant, 1 can bathroom cleaner, 1 bottle cleaner and 1 mop bucket with standing water and cleaning chemical. The item(s) was/were located in the 4/5 year old room, in the 2 year old room and outside of the children's bathroom.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.082 Physical Requirements of Group Day Care Homes and Day Care Centers (1) (I) states: All flammable liquids, matches, cleaning supplies, poisonous materials, medicines, alcoholic beverages, hazardous personal care items or other hazardous items shall be inaccessible to children.
Correction Required
Hazardous items shall be inaccessible to children.

Correction Verification
Corrected on Site

Compliance Date
12/8/2022

The requirements for protective outlet covers or twist-lock outlets were not met as evidenced by electrical outlets were not covered in that 7 outlets were not covered in the 4 year old room, 2/3 year old room and the 2 year old room.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.082 Physical Requirements of Group Day Care Homes and Day Care Centers (1) (G) states: Protective outlet covers or twist-lock outlets shall be used in areas accessible to the children.
Correction Required
The facility shall use outlet covers or twist-lock outlets as required.

Correction Verification
Corrected on Site

Compliance Date
12/8/2022
